Hello All,
I have an objective function of type: Gexp - phi*inv(lambda)*phi'
Out of this objective function Gexp is constant and known while rest of the term is to be found out at every iteration. So how to link that term to a function file which will give output as phi and lamda? And how to define the variable in the same function file so that the algorithm will determine the new value of phi and lamda after every iteration by changed value of variable it found during every iteration?

Accepted Answer
Torsten
on 8 Apr 2019
x = fmincon(@objective,x0,A,b)
function f = objective(x)
% Calculate phi and lambda from x
f = -phi*inv(lambda)*phi';
end
